C# Class NotDeadYet.HealthChecker

Inheritance: IHealthChecker
显示文件 Open project: uglybugger/NotDeadYet Class Usage Examples

Public Methods

Method Description
Check ( ) : HealthCheckOutcome
HealthChecker ( HealthCheckerConfiguration healthChecksFunc, HealthCheckerConfiguration logException, System.TimeSpan timeout ) : System

Private Methods

Method Description
CheckIndividual ( IHealthCheck healthCheck ) : IndividualHealthCheckResult
CheckIndividualInternal ( IHealthCheck healthCheck, string healthCheckName, Stopwatch sw ) : IndividualHealthCheckResult

Method Details

Check() public method

public Check ( ) : HealthCheckOutcome
return HealthCheckOutcome

HealthChecker() public method

public HealthChecker ( HealthCheckerConfiguration healthChecksFunc, HealthCheckerConfiguration logException, System.TimeSpan timeout ) : System
healthChecksFunc HealthCheckerConfiguration
logException HealthCheckerConfiguration
timeout System.TimeSpan
return System